Sex & Nudity
-
- There are two kissing scenes.
- In one scene, Frankie and Megan caress each other.
- After a young man has been chased by New York policemen, they find out that the man have stolen one box of condoms.
Violence & Gore
-
- A man pretending to be dead shoots a man as he walks in. Another man walks in and shoots him despite not getting up or shooting him on time.
- A man gets kicked and has his head bashed on the window as the man he arrested escapes.
- A man shoots a man in the middle of the city.
- A corpse of a man is shown. No graphic detail.
- An IRA terrorist shoots a man in the knee. Blood pours out.
- A group of IRA terrorists break into a policeman's house and both beat each other up.
- An IRA terrorist shoots a guy in the chest. Blood pours.
- A group of men kick an IRA terrorist really hard.
- There is an IRA shooting scene which is bloody, after the opening credits.
Profanity
-
- 5 uses of "God", 5 uses of "bastard", 7 uses of "Jesus", 3 uses of "Jesus Christ", 27 uses of "fuck", 1 use of "bloody", 3 uses of "arse", 2 uses of "cunt", 4 uses of "shit", 1 use of "crap", 1 use of "bollocks", 4 uses of "damn", 2 uses of "goddamn", 2 uses of "piss", 1 use of "son of a bitch", 2 uses of "puta" (whore), 1 use of "hard-on", 1 use of "friggin'", 1 use of "mick", 1 use of middle finger, 1 use of "Jeez", 1 use of "asshole", 1 use of "hell", 1 use of "bog" and 1 use of "Christ".
